Transaction 50c4e711b661ea23222573c521354167223e32fe219c0f185bc1f633a6421243
1 Input
2 Outputs
- 50c4e711b661ea23222573c521354167223e32fe219c0f185bc1f633a6421243:0
- 50c4e711b661ea23222573c521354167223e32fe219c0f185bc1f633a6421243:1
value 670000
address 1AQ6A2kd9UspdKNvCTPTcr61RmSu1VNJs9
value 933731
address 1CAAyvT9Qt5i3ooSit7JTw4Fq9HW8ds3Sz